**Position Summary**
Reporting jointly to the Dean of the Faculty of Kinesiology, Sport, and Recreation (KSR) and the Director, Faculty Development, College of Health Sciences, the Assistant Dean, Development will focus on the fundraising, donor engagement and stewardship priorities identified by the Dean of the Faculty of Kinesiology, Sport, and Recreation (KSR).
The Assistant Dean, Development is responsible for designing and implementing alumni engagement and fund-raising strategies of the Faculty as they relate to various constituencies, including alumni, friends, the University community and the wider professional community. Such strategies include the planning and execution of philanthropic solicitations; the explanation of the Faculty’s priorities in face-to-face visits with stakeholder individuals and constituencies; and stakeholder engagement events.
In both design and implementation, the Assistant Dean, Development and the Director, Faculty Development, College of Health Sciences, works closely with the Dean of the Faculty of Kinesiology, Sport, and Recreation (KSR) as a valued and integral member of the senior administration.
**Duties**
- Leads the strategic development and execution of faculty fundraising.
- Serves as manager for an active portfolio of approximately 80-100 individual, corporate, association, and foundation major gift suspects and prospects, for the purpose of managing the moves process for research, qualification, cultivation, solicitation, and stewardship.
- Works collaboratively with senior management and academic leaders to implement effective “moves” strategies.
- Builds rigorous goal-setting combined with regular tracking, reporting, and transparency; uses tableau and other data analytic tools to benchmark success and to build advancement strategy.
- Remains up-to-date on current fundraising and volunteer management programs, practices and procedures being used in the not-for-profit sector, and informs Faculty deans and senior university administration of matters that will benefit and interest them in their work on behalf of the Faculty and University.
- Encourages and supports an ongoing connection between the Advancement team and academic colleagues.
- Ensures that potential donor meetings occur after careful planning and research to determine the linkages, interests, and potential resources of a major gift prospect.
